About Katherine Gibson

Katherine Gibson is an Associate Professor at UMass Boston, specializing in molecular biology. She has held various academic positions, including fellowships at Stanford University and MIT, and has a PhD from Princeton University.

Education and Expertise

Katherine Gibson holds a PhD in Molecular Biology from Princeton University, where she studied from 1993 to 2000. Additionally, she earned a Bachelor of Science in Biology from the University of Virginia, studying there from 1991 to 1993. Previous Academic Positions

Before her tenure at UMass Boston, Katherine Gibson held several notable positions. She was a NSF Postdoctoral Fellow at the Massachusetts Institute of Technology (MIT) from 2002 to 2008. Prior to that, she worked as a Postdoctoral Fellow at Stanford University from 2000 to 2002. These experiences contributed to her development as a researcher and educator in the life sciences.

Experience at National Academy of Sciences

Katherine Gibson served as a National Academies Education Fellow in the Life Sciences at the National Academy of Sciences of the National Research Council from 2009 to 2010. This role involved engaging with educational initiatives and contributing to the advancement of life sciences education.
